Understanding the Main Categories of Home Espresso Machines
The market is divided into automated systems and manual setups. In our editorial assessment, a super-automatic machine like the Philips 5500 is designed to manage the process from coffee beans to textured milk. This offers a highly convenient experience for busy mornings, eliminating the guesswork of grinding, tamping, and brewing. You simply press a button and let the machine do the work. On the other hand, a manual or semi-automatic setup lets you control every step of the extraction process. Your daily routine dictates whether a push-button experience or a manual ritual fits best. For those who enjoy the craft of coffee making, a hands-on machine is highly rewarding, while busy households usually benefit from automation. Choosing between these options impacts both your daily time commitment and the learning curve of your morning espresso ritual. Fully automatic units handle everything, whereas semi-automatics invite you to learn the art of dialing in a perfect shot of espresso.
How We Compare the Best Home Espresso Machines Side by Side
When comparing the options, look closely at their technical specifications. The Breville Barista Express is equipped with a half-pound bean hopper, a 67 oz water reservoir, and a powerful 1600-watt heating system running on standard 120-volt power. It allows you to customize the grind amount and provides a manual override for shot volumes, which is excellent for aspiring baristas. Conversely, the De'Longhi Magnifica Start simplifies the process with five direct, one-touch recipes including Cappuccino, Latte Macchiato, Espresso, Coffee, and Hot Water, allowing you to easily adjust beverage intensity. Selecting the right machine depends on whether you prefer predefined recipes or manual adjustments. To verify physical dimensions and cabinet clearance for these models, consult the detailed product listings on Amazon. The differences between these models highlight the varying design philosophies of modern manufacturers. The Breville model prioritizes hands-on customisation and robust build quality. Meanwhile, the De'Longhi and Philips models are built around the concept of quick, automated convenience.

Key Buying Criteria: How to Choose Home Espresso Machines
When investing in coffee gear, several essential buying criteria should guide your decision. First, consider the footprint and dimensions of the unit, as these premium and mid-range kitchen appliances can occupy significant counter space. Check that you have enough space above the machine to add beans and refill the water reservoir. Second, evaluate the user interface and overall ease of operation. Some users prefer tactile buttons and analog pressure gauges that offer a classic feel, while others prioritize touchscreens and modern digital menus. Additionally, the heating system's speed dictates how long you must wait for the unit to reach the ideal brewing temperature. Finally, balance your budget with the long-term cost of ownership, including water filters and cleaning supplies. Higher-end models often feature built-in grinders and advanced milk systems, which can save you the additional expense of purchasing separate accessories later on.
Decoding the Cleaning and Maintenance Process
Maintenance is a crucial factor that determines how often you will actually use your equipment. Milk carafes and frothers require frequent cleaning to remain hygienic. Some models feature removable, dishwasher-safe parts to take the hassle out of cleanup. For instance, the De'Longhi Magnifica Start includes components designed for effortless maintenance. Regular descaling is also required to remove mineral buildup from your machine's internal water paths. Selecting a model with straightforward, removable parts will save you time and preserve the quality of your coffee over time. Neglecting these maintenance routines can lead to clogged components and sub-par extraction temperatures. Manufacturers often provide specialized cleaning tablets or descale alerts, helping you maintain your machine in peak condition for years.

The way a machine froths milk significantly impacts the style of drinks you can prepare. A manual steam wand requires some practice to master but allows you to create dense, velvety microfoam ideal for latte art. In our editorial assessment, fully automatic milk systems like the one featured on the Philips 5500 are designed to froth milk for your beverages. This is incredibly convenient but provides less direct control over the final texture. Your preference for hands-on frothing versus one-touch dispensing should guide your choice. If you enjoy crafting custom latte art, a manual steam wand is the superior tool. Automatic systems, however, excel at delivering consistent foam without any manual effort or training. In our editorial assessment, systems like the LatteGo are designed for direct milk delivery, though you should verify the specific carafe storage and dispensing specifications for this model. This level of automation is perfect for those who want a cappuccino at the press of a single button.
